In recent days, more and more politicians and heads of central banks talk about cryptocurrency! Do u follow them? Yes or no? Why I do follow them and tend to think, soon they will find a way to control cryptocurrency, because that's a huge amount of money, governor's loosing! For example yesterday head bank of England governor Mark Carney said there is a concern among international regulators about the use of digital currencies and that he expects it to be on the agenda at upcoming G20 meetings. But he also highlighted the “huge range of opportunities” presented by the underlying technology, a view he’s shared before in relation to payment systems.

Another news from Christine Lagarde head of the International Monetary Fund! She said that international regulatory action on cryptocurrencies is unavoidable and IMF may be moving to be more actively involved in preventing the illegal use of cryptocurrency. During the Davos World Economic Forum at the end of January, some worldwide leaders had the same mind about regulating cryptocurrencies, that includes U.K. Prime Minister Theresa May, French President Emmanuel Macron and the secretary of the U.S. Treasury Department Steven Mnuchin. Last week, senior officials from France and Germany called for the G20 group of nations to discuss cooperative action on cryptocurrencies ahead of a summit next month.
